When multiple users experience slow speeds while using the same application simultaneously, it can negatively impact productivity and user experience.
Identifying and resolving these performance issues requires a systematic approach to pinpoint the root cause and implement effective solutions.
In this article, we’ll explore the common causes of slow application performance, how to diagnose them, and best practices to resolve the issues efficiently.
Multiple users experiencing slow speeds while accessing an application simultaneously could be due to various reasons. Below are some common causes:
Cause | Description |
---|---|
Bandwidth Bottlenecks | Insufficient network bandwidth leads to congestion, causing slow responses for multiple users. |
Server Overload | If the server handling requests is overloaded, it can result in delayed responses or timeouts. |
Database Performance | Poorly optimized database queries or overuse of database resources can slow down application performance. |
Concurrent Requests | Applications might not be able to handle a large number of concurrent requests efficiently. |
Application Bugs | Issues within the application code such as memory leaks or inefficient algorithms can cause delays. |
Inefficient Load Balancing | If traffic isn’t distributed effectively among servers, it can cause one server to be overloaded. |
1. Monitor Network Usage
2. Analyze Server Resources
3. Inspect Database Performance
4. Evaluate Application Logs
5. Test Concurrent User Load
6. Check for Application-Level Issues
Once you’ve identified the cause of the slow speeds, the following solutions can help mitigate these issues:
Issue | Resolution |
---|---|
Bandwidth Bottleneck | Upgrade network bandwidth or implement traffic-shaping techniques to manage bandwidth more effectively. |
Server Overload | Add more servers to the cluster, scale horizontally, or increase server resources (CPU/RAM). |
Database Performance Issues | Optimize database queries, add indexing, and consider database replication for high availability. |
Concurrent Request Issues | Implement caching (e.g., Redis, Memcached) and use message queues (e.g., RabbitMQ, AWS SQS) to handle large numbers of requests. |
Inefficient Load Balancing | Use a load balancer (e.g., Nginx, AWS ELB) to distribute traffic evenly across servers. |
Application Bugs | Debug and optimize the application code for better performance under high load conditions. |
To prevent performance issues from recurring, it’s essential to adopt the following best practices:
To dive deeper into performance troubleshooting and optimization, check out the following resources:
Slow application performance when multiple users access it simultaneously can be a complex issue to resolve. By systematically diagnosing the root causes—whether related to network bandwidth, server resources, database performance, or application code—you can implement targeted solutions to improve user experience. Regular monitoring, load testing, and optimization will help ensure that your application continues to perform well, even as user demand grows.
By following these steps and best practices, you can reduce slow speeds and ensure a smooth, efficient experience for all users.
लाल चंदन, जिसे रेड सैंडलवुड के नाम से भी जाना जाता है, एक अत्यधिक मूल्यवान…
2 एकड़ जमीन पर जैविक खेती से ₹75,000 तक कमाना सही योजना और मेहनत से संभव है इसके लिए ऐसी फसलें उगाएं जिनकी बाजार में ज्यादा मांग हो, जैसे टमाटर, पत्तेदार सब्जियां, पपीता, तुलसी, या एलोवेरा।आप विदेशी फसलें जैसे जुकिनी और केल भी उगा सकते हैं। खेत में रासायनिक खाद की जगह जैविक खाद जैसे गोबर खाद या वर्मीकम्पोस्ट का इस्तेमाल करें। फसल बदल-बदल कर उगाएं और दो फसलें साथ लगाएं ताकि मिट्टी की सेहत बनी रहे। कीटों को भगाने के लिए नीम का तेल या लहसुन का छिड़काव करें। जमीन का पूरा इस्तेमाल करें आप बेल वाली सब्जियां जैसे खीरा वर्टिकल तरीके से उगा सकते हैं। छोटी अवधि वाली फसलें, जैसे माइक्रोग्रीन्स, जल्दी पैसा कमा सकती हैं। पानी बचाने के लिए ड्रिप सिंचाई लगाएं और बारिश का पानी इकट्ठा करें। फसल को सीधे ग्राहकों को बेचें।किसान बाजार, ऑनलाइन प्लेटफॉर्म, और सब्सक्रिप्शन बॉक्स से अधिक मुनाफा कमा सकते हैं। अचार, जूस, या सूखे मसाले जैसे उत्पाद बनाकर फसल का मूल्य बढ़ाएं। सरकार की मदद जैसे सब्सिडी और योजनाओं का फायदा उठाएं। आप एग्री-टूरिज्म से भी अतिरिक्त कमाई कर सकते हैं। बाजार की मांग समझें, नई फसलें उगाने की कोशिश करें, और अन्य किसानों से जुड़े रहें। इस तरह, जैविक खेती छोटे क्षेत्र पर भी एक अच्छा कारोबार बन सकती है। 2 एकड़ जमीन पर जैविक…
The app "XVideoStudio Video Editor APK" can be risky. Many versions found online might have…
The "DNS_PROBE_FINISHED_NXDOMAIN" error indicates that your browser can't resolve the domain name of a website…
The HTTP 403 Error (Forbidden) means you don’t have permission to access the webpage or…
Many people think Bitcoin, a special kind of money that exists only online, could become…